Transaction 21ebdce4c32211588972a7a5f91e9a364dfaf2f84cf89f181f5e118c23353664
3 Input
2 Outputs
- 21ebdce4c32211588972a7a5f91e9a364dfaf2f84cf89f181f5e118c23353664:0
- 21ebdce4c32211588972a7a5f91e9a364dfaf2f84cf89f181f5e118c23353664:1
value 194475
address 15aNPgwkTdiKepeBxUjXaniSiaQ8vjTTj1
value 4699322
address 19rkXh9P1forhTKB1hV4KH3bitcPKLCNjM